NDA Names Maharashtra Governor CP Radhakrishnan as Candidate for Vice Presidential Election

NDA announces CP Radhakrishnan as Vice President candidate following Jagdeep Dhankhar’s resignation, awaiting opposition’s response.

The NDA officially named CP Radhakrishnan, the sitting Governor of Maharashtra, as their candidate for the Vice President of India, with the election scheduled for September 9, 2025. This move comes weeks after the resignation of Jagdeep Dhankhar, who stepped down citing health reasons.

The NDA leadership, including Prime Minister Narendra Modi and BJP president JP Nadda, praised Radhakrishnan’s extensive political and administrative experience. They expressed hope for a consensus with the opposition to ensure an uncontested election but preparations continue in case of a contest.

The opposition alliance has yet to announce its nominee, signalling a potentially competitive election ahead.

NDA’s Choice and Official Endorsements

The decision to nominate CP Radhakrishnan was confirmed during the NDA Parliamentary Board meeting. BJP President JP Nadda announced the unanimous support within the alliance for Radhakrishnan’s candidacy. Nadda highlighted that the alliance would reach out to opposition parties to explore the possibility of a consensus candidate, thereby avoiding a political contest.

Radhakrishnan’s nomination was praised for his integrity, humility, and proven public service record. He has served as Governor of Jharkhand and Maharashtra and was a two-term member of the Lok Sabha from Coimbatore, Tamil Nadu.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i lauded his grassroots engagement, emphasizing his work in empowering marginalized communities and fostering regional development. Radhakrishnan himself expressed gratitude and underscored his commitment to serve the nation with dignity and dedication if elected.

The Political Backdrop and Significance of the Role

The Vice President’s post became vacant after Jagdeep Dhankhar resigned abruptly in July 2025, citing personal health reasons. This unexpected vacancy catalysed a political process to elect a successor who will also serve as the Chairperson of the Rajya Sabha, where impartiality and diplomatic skill are crucial.

CP Radhakrishnan’s candidature is considered a strategic choice by the NDA, reflecting not only his administrative experience but also his political loyalty and deep roots in the southern state of Tamil Nadu, important in the upcoming electoral challenges faced by the alliance.

His prior gubernatorial roles have been marked by efforts to maintain harmony and respect democratic principles, qualities needed in a Vice President. The opposition yet to name a candidate leaves uncertainty about whether this election will be contested or settled by consensus.

The Logical Indian’s Perspective

The Logical Indian views the nomination of CP Radhakrishnan through the lens of India’s broader democratic ideals. The Vice President’s office is not simply a political prize but a custodial role that requires balancing divergent voices in Parliament impartially and respectfully.

In times of heightened political polarisation, it is imperative that the Vice President embody neutrality, inclusivity, and respect for democratic discourse. While experience and loyalty are important, these must harmonise with the deeper values of empathy, dialogue, and coexistence.

The Logical Indian encourages all political stakeholders to elevate the office beyond partisan interests and work towards fostering an environment of constructive dialogue and national unity.
